Then, on Wednesdays from 9 … WebDec 14, 2024 · A learning curve is a correlation between a learner’s performance on a task and the number of attempts or time required to complete the task; this can be represented as a direct proportion on a … WebAug 16, 2024 · We can use correlation coefficient to calculate the strength of the relationship between these two variables. The correlation coefficient is represented by a value between -1 and 1. A value of -1 indicates a perfect negative correlation, meaning that as one variable increases, the other decreases. Knowledge Graphs as the output of Machine Learning. Even though Wikidata has had success in … WebYou can be 95% confident that the population correlation coefficient is between 0.684 and 0.920. Usually, when the correlation is stronger, the confidence interval is narrower. For instance, Credit cards and Age have a weak correlation and the 95% confidence interval ranges from -0.468 to 0.242.
